TransAtlantic Tags Preliminary 2012 Capex Budget at $130MM

printPrint    |   

TransAtlantic Petroleum Ltd. has reported its preliminary 2012 capital expenditure budget, the realignment of its Business Development team and the date of the Company's fourth quarter and year end 2011 earnings release and conference call.

2012 Capital Budget

TransAtlantic Petroleum's Board of Directors has approved a preliminary 2012 capital expenditure budget of approximately $130 million. Spending during the year is expected to consist of approximately $110 million of drilling and completion expense (over 90 gross wells), $15 million of seismic expense, and $6 million on infrastructure expense.
